GimpGirl Community's Best Practices in Designing Second Life
Learning to Include People with Disabilities
● Models of Access to Virtual Worlds
● Universal Design for Learning
● Practical Tips for Incorporating UDL into SL Education Design
● How GimpGirls Do It
Models of Access to Virtual Worlds
● Access to Virtual Worlds as Accommodation for Individual Users
● Access to Virtual Worlds as Architectural Access
● Access to Virtual Worlds as Universal Design
Universal Design for Learning● Universal design is "the design of . . . environments to be
usable by all people, to the greatest extent possible, without the need for adaptation or specialized design." Educators must understand how to use appropriate technological supports to make conversations accessible to not only people with disabilities, but people who may have difficulty with communication for other reasons.
● UDL advocates "providing multiple and flexible methods of presentation, means of expression, and means of engagement for diverse learners." Other studies have shown web-based learning and learning in virtual worlds allow for constructivist learning and diverse ways to express learning; close attention to accessibility and universal design is an alternative approach to online learning that allows it to include a range of learners.
UDL in SLED Design● Provide information on where to access disability
accommodations● Provide an architectural facility which is welcoming to
people with disabilities● Communicate the same information in multiple modalities
(visual & linguistic, oral and written)● Integrate other platforms (web 2.0, IRC) for people who
may struggle with retaining information communicated within SL
● Use SL's unique capacities to give people multiple methods of communicating and expressing their knowledge, but give them the choice to engage with you outside of Second Life where possible
How GimpGirls Do It● Adult co-learning & support community focused on women
with disabilities issues● Weekly SL support meeting for women with disabilities
only, mix of focused and open topics, focusing on good community facilitation practices, piped to web for members unable to use SL using IRC.
● Open programming related to monthly topics with guest speakers.
